An unusual cause of heparin resistance - A case report
Primary intestinal lymphangiectasia (PIL) is a rare disorder characterized by dilated intestinal lacteals that result in leakage of excessive serum proteins and lymphocytes into the gastrointestinal (GI) tract culminating in protein-losing enteropathy.
